ELSD Detector: Actions the scattering of light by analyte particles, suitable for compounds with reduced or no UV absorption, for example lipids and specific polymers.
A different strategy, mass spectrometry, has particular advantages above other tactics. Mass spectra could be obtained swiftly; only little sum (sub-μg) of sample is needed for analysis, and the info supplied by the spectra is quite informative on the molecular construction. Mass spectrometry also has potent advantages of specificity and sensitivity in contrast with other detectors.

HILIC partition system helpful range Partition chromatography was one of several to start with varieties of chromatography that chemists formulated, and is particularly barely used in recent times.[25] The partition coefficient principle continues to be applied in paper chromatography, slender layer chromatography, gas period and liquid–liquid separation applications. The 1952 Nobel Prize in chemistry was attained by Archer John Porter Martin and Richard Laurence Millington Synge for his or her enhancement of the system, which was used for his or her separation of amino acids.[26] Partition chromatography uses a retained solvent, around the floor or throughout the grains or fibers of the "inert" strong supporting matrix as with paper chromatography; or usually takes advantage of some coulombic and/or hydrogen donor conversation While using the stationary phase.

The PDA and UV are equally absorbance detectors, which provide sensitivity for light-weight-absorbing compounds. The UV detector is most often used for HPLC analysis. The UV absorbance differs over the wavelength used, so it is crucial to select the right wavelength depending on the sort of analyte.
